A public school music teacher is disgraced

A misconduct panel has imposed an indefinite teaching ban on Dale Wills, a former music teacher at Marlborough College.

It found that Wills, 42, ‘made inappropriate comments and failed to maintain professional boundaries’. He exchanged 7,000 Microsoft Teams messages with two pupils and ‘ingrained himself’ into their lives.

A spokesman for Wills said he lacked sufficient support and guidance in his job.
